AIG SA appoints general manager for country region

15 July 2009 | People and Companies | Appointments | AIG SA

Reinhard Franke, who has over 40 years experience in the insurance industry, has joined AIG South Africa as General Manager.

Franke will oversee all aspects of the South African business, with all country operations reporting to him.

Franke joins AIG SA from AIU New York, where he was Senior Vice President in Strategic Accounts Practice responsible for developing and implementing strategies for the top 50 clients of AIU representing a $4 billion portfolio. From 2001 to 2008 he was based in Germany where he held the position of General Manager, AIG Europe.

Prior to joining AIG in 2001, Franke held various senior positions within Allianz Insurance Company in Germany, Brazil and the United States of America.

“I am delighted that Reinhard is joining our Africa Region at a time when our South African operations are showing so much promise,” said Peter Flint, President of the AIG Africa Region.

“Reinhard brings to the South African market multiple years of international general insurance experience, and a passion and enthusiasm to drive AIG South Africa’s market presence to new heights.”
